Holy Day, Holiday : the American Sunday / Alexis McCrossen
2000, First Edition. Ithaca : Cornell University Press. Whether observed as a day for rest or for time-and-a-half, Sunday has always been a day apart in the American week. Supplementing wide-ranging historical research with the reflections and experiences of ordinary individuals, Alexis McCrossen traces conflicts over the meaning of Sunday that have shaped the day in the United States since 1800; 209 pages; Description: xiii, 209 p. : ill. ; 24 cm.
